Vegetable pest control technology

In recent years, a set of technologies that do not use pesticides to prevent vegetable pests and diseases has been explored. This not only reduces the pesticide pollution of vegetables and reduces costs, but also helps to produce pollution-free vegetables and develops the export trade of vegetables. The technology is now described below.
First, physical measures to prevent pests
1, drying seed, warm soup soaking, soaking in salt water before sowing, select sunny days will be vegetable seeds drying 2-3 days, can use the sun to kill the bacteria attached to the seed surface, reduce the incidence. Seeds of melons and solanaceous vegetables are soaked in warm water of 55°C for 10-15 minutes. Seeds of legumes and cruciferous vegetables are soaked in warm water of 40-50°C for 10-15 minutes. Prevent disease on the seedling stage. Leaching leguminous seeds with 10% saline for 10 minutes can remove and kill the Sclerotinia sclerotiorum and nematode eggs mixed in the seeds to prevent the occurrence of sclerotinia and nematode diseases.
2. The high-temperature sterilization and sterilization of solar energy is commonly used in greenhouse vegetable greenhouses. In the summer and autumn seasons, using the idle period of greenhouses, a greenhouse covered with plastic sheds is used to seal the greenhouses. The high-temperature shelters are selected for 5 to 7 days on sunny days so that the maximum temperature in the shed can reach 60-70°C, effectively killing the shed and the soil surface. Germs and pests.

4, high-temperature compost kill pathogens and insect pests Vegetable-based fertilizer is dominated by organic fertilizers, but farm organic fertilizers have many plant pathogens and insect pests. In the first 1-2 months before application, the water can be splashed with water, accumulated and covered with plastic film, making it fully fermented and decomposed. During the fermentation period, the temperature in the heap is as high as about 70°C, which can effectively kill pests and diseases. And after the fertilizer is applied into the shed, no harmful phenomena such as vegetable root burning and toxic gas damage will occur.

Third, the ecological environment prevention and control of vegetable pests and diseases Ecological control method is the use of vegetables and bacteria growth and development of different environmental requirements, to create conducive to the growth and development of vegetables, unfavorable to the occurrence and development of ecological and environmental conditions, can reduce and reduce the occurrence of pests and diseases. For example, downy mildew, gray mold, and powdery mildew, the bacteria do not occur or occur slowly at temperatures above 32°C and relative humidity below 80%. The suitable photosynthetic temperature of thermophilic vegetables is 18-28°C, and 70%-80% of photosynthetic capacity is completed at 8-12 a.m. Therefore, in the ecological environment, we can use the morning as early as possible to expel grasshoppers, extend the lighting time, and pay attention to proper ventilation so that the temperature of the shed is not higher than 28°C and the humidity is not higher than 80%. After closing the shed in the afternoon, the temperature in the short-term greenhouse was raised to 33°C to suppress the development of germs at a high temperature, and then the air was released to release moisture. After the humidity in the high temperature in the afternoon, the air humidity in the night shed was relatively low, which reduced the condensation. It helps to inhibit the spread of germs.
During the winter and spring cold in greenhouses, the water can be poured into the water, which can be used for "three-not-three pouring and three-control", that is, no rain pouring, sunny pouring; no pouring in the afternoon, pouring in the morning; pouring without water, pouring water under the membrane; seedling stage Control the watering; control the watering even in cloudy days and control the watering at low temperature. In this way, the occurrence and spread of thermophilic, high humidity, and low temperature resistant bacteria such as epidemics can be effectively suppressed.
Fourth, vegetable preparations prevent pests
1, cucumber mango will be 1 kilograms of fresh melon, add a little water smashed filter residue, with filtered sap plus 3-5 times the water spray, the control of cabbage caterpillar and the effect of rapeseed meal more than 90%.
2, bitter gourd leaves picked fresh juicy bitter gourd leaves, add a small amount of water smashed extract raw liquid, and then add 1 kilogram of lime water per kilogram of liquid, after reconciliation and then used to watering the roots of plant seedlings, prevention and treatment of tigers have special effects.
3, loofah will be fresh loofah smashed, plus 20 times the water and stir evenly, take the filtrate spray, used to control Pieris rapae, spider mites, aphids and vegetable lice and other pests, the effect is more than 95%.
4, pumpkin leaves add a small amount of water to smash the pumpkin leaves, squeeze the original liquid. Diluted by 2 parts of the original solution plus 3 times the water, add a small amount of soap, spray evenly after mixing, the effect of the treatment of aphids is more than 90%.
